Gambhir and Agarkar to discuss Suryakumar Yadav's T20I leadership future
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Jun 3, 2026, 3:14 PM
Last updated Jun 3, 2026
Ahead of India's T20I series against Ireland and England, discussions about Suryakumar Yadav's leadership are intensifying. Yadav's slump in form and wrist injury have led the selection committee, led by Ajit Agarkar, to reconsider his captaincy. Coach Gautam Gambhir and Agarkar face the challenge of forming a consensus on a successor in light of upcoming tournaments, including the 2028 LA Games and T20 World Cup. Reports suggest Shreyas Iyer is a leading candidate to take over the T20I captaincy, raising questions about both men's alignment on this critical decision.
